Ingestion of Leeches (Hirudinea)

Erpobdella octoculata, Hirudo medicinalis (medicinal leech), Haemopis sanguisuga (horse leech), Glossiphonia (snail leeches), Helobdella stagnalis, Piscicola geometra (fish leech). Erpobdella, Haemopis, and Glossiphonia swallow their prey (insect larvae, annelid worms, mussels) whole or large parts of it. Hirudo cuts through the skin of vertebrates (demonstrated on a cat's skin) with its jaws and sucks their blood. Piscicola gets its nourishment from fish blood. Helobdella sucks out the contents of its small, invertebrate prey.
